One of the world’s most contentious shoe brands has just debuted a new design that will have you croc-odile rocking the dance floor.

Crocs is well-known for its divisive clogs and blockbuster collaborations with corporations such as Taco Bell and KFC. Now, the company is providing its clients with something they’ve obviously wanted for a long time: cowboy boots.

The Crocs Classic Cowboy Boot was launched on October 5th, and we’re not going to lie, the shoes are really cool.

According to a press release, the Crocs Classic Cowboy Boot boasts a “high shine croc-embossed texture & bold western-inspired stitching,” making it “one of the most widely requested Crocs shoe designs in brand history.” It even has metallic Jibbitz charms and a spinning spur charm.

Other noteworthy characteristics include air holes and a Crocs logo with a cowboy hat.

Where can you obtain Crocs cowboy boots?

Make a note of it in your calendar! The new boots will be available for purchase online and in select Crocs stores on October 23 (also known as Croc Day). You may join a waiting list to buy the boots here.

Fans are divided about the new look

Crocs fans are accustomed to limited-edition collaborations due to the brand’s recent collaborations with Vera Bradley and Alife. However, social media users appear to be divided on the new cowboy boots.

Fans are calling them “croots” and sharing their delight on Instagram.

“Just when I thought I couldn’t think of another croc variation,” one user remarked on the brand’s post.

“I’m very fragile rn, pls tell me this is real and yall aren’t kidding bc I need these in my life expeditiously,” one person commented.

However, not everyone was ready to put on their dancing shoes and take to the floor.

“No, now y’all have gone too far,” one skeptic remarked.

Another person said, succinctly, “Please don’t release this.”

In response to Crocs’ second Instagram post, individuals submitted even more funny replies.

One Instagram user stated that the brand should be “stopped,” while another joked that they “reported this post.”

Nonetheless, the boots piqued the interest of a large number of people.

“I can’t believe I’m saying this, but why do I like these?” said one user. Another user commented, “I definitely want a pair to go line dancing in!!!”

“These boots have been created for all kinds of purposes & I need them!!!!” wrote model Tess Holliday.

Crocs has undoubtedly expanded beyond the clog and introduced a variety of shoe styles in recent years, including sandals and heels.
